Iranians 'beg Trump to resume war and finish what he started' - as president meets cabinet to discuss next move
•Published: 14:44, 27 May 2026 | Updated: 14:50, 27 May 2026 Iranians have pleaded for Donald Trump to resume the war and say they have lost hope as he prepares to make a deal with Tehran.
•The regime's brutality saw masses of demonstrators killed in January, while thousands were arrested - whom Trump had promised to 'help' if they were harmed.
•Despite being encouraged by the US president to protest, Iranians are starting to fear he is no longer fighting in their interests.
